Code B3902 2015 GMC Sierra Description
The B3902 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) for a 2015 GMC Sierra indicates that an incorrect immobilizer identifier has been received by the vehicle's immobilizer system. The immobilizer system is designed to prevent unauthorized access to the vehicle by requiring a specific identifier to start the engine. When the system detects that an incorrect identifier has been received, it triggers the B3902 code, signaling a potential security issue.
Common Causes of B3902 2015 GMC Sierra
- Faulty wiring connections between the immobilizer system and ECM.
- Malfunctioning immobilizer system.
- Damaged key fob.
- Issues with the vehicle's ECM.
- Attempting to start the vehicle with an incorrect key.
Symptoms of B3902 2015 GMC Sierra
- Engine cranks but does not start.
- Intermittent starting problems.
- Security light flashing on the dashboard.
- Inability to start the vehicle with the correct key.
How to Fix B3902 2015 GMC Sierra
- Check the wiring connections between the immobilizer system and ECM for any loose or damaged wires. Repair or replace as necessary.
- Test the immobilizer system to ensure it is functioning correctly. Replace the immobilizer system if needed.
- Inspect the key fob for any physical damage or malfunction. Replace the key fob if necessary.
- Check the ECM for any faults or errors. Reset or replace the ECM if required.
- Clear the B3902 code from the vehicle's computer system using a diagnostic scanner.

8. Can a low battery voltage trigger OBDII code B3902 on a 2015 GMC Sierra?
- Yes, low battery voltage can sometimes cause communication errors between the immobilizer system and the ECM, leading to the B3902 code.
